Tin siding repair services involve assessing and restoring damaged or deteriorated tin siding on residential and commercial properties. Skilled contractors typically inspect the existing siding to identify issues such as rust, corrosion, dents, or warping. Repair work may include patching holes, replacing severely damaged sections, or applying treatments to prevent further deterioration. Proper repair not only restores the appearance of the property but also helps maintain its structural integrity and protects it from elements like moisture and pests.
This service addresses common problems associated with aging or weather-exposed tin siding. Over time, exposure to rain, snow, and temperature fluctuations can cause tin to rust or corrode, leading to leaks and compromised insulation. Dents and warping may also develop from impacts or improper installation. Repairing these issues helps prevent further damage, such as water infiltration or pest intrusion, which can lead to more costly repairs if left unaddressed. Tin siding repair can also improve the overall aesthetic of a property, restoring its original look or preparing it for repainting.

The overview below groups typical Tin Siding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Ellington, CT.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Basic Tin Siding Repair - Typically costs between $300 and $800 for small patches or minor fixes on damaged panels. The price varies based on the extent of the repair and the size of the affected area.
Moderate Tin Siding Restoration - Expect to pay around $1,000 to $2,500 for more extensive repairs involving multiple panels or sections. Costs depend on the complexity and accessibility of the siding.
Full Panel Replacement - Replacing entire sections of tin siding can range from $2,500 to $6,000, depending on the size of the area and materials used.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ific needs.
Emergency or Large-Scale Repairs - Large or urgent repairs may cost upwards of $6,000, especially if structural issues are involved. Prices vary based on project scope and site conditions.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How do I know if my tin siding needs repairs? Signs such as rust, dents, leaks, or visible damage can indicate the need for tin siding repairs. A local contractor can assess the condition of the siding and recommend necessary work.
What types of repairs are common for tin siding? Common repairs include patching holes, replacing damaged panels, rust treatment, and sealing leaks to restore the siding’s integrity and appearance.
How long does tin siding repair typically take? Repair times can vary depending on the extent of damage, but a local service provider can provide an estimated timeframe after inspection.
Can tin siding be repaired instead of replaced? Yes, many issues can be addressed through repairs, which can be a cost-effective alternative to full replacement, depending on the damage severity.
